Parenting Your Adult Child by Susan V Vogt
It is eighteen years after the birth of your child. He is now stronger than you. She is now taller than you. Either one of them can work a cell phone faster, text message, IM, or design a Web page while you're still reading the newspaper. How did your baby grow up so quickly? As a parent, do you have anything left to say to your son or daughter? Is there anything your child still needs to hear from you--or will tolerate you saying?--from the IntroductionParenting Your Adult Child addresses such thorny issues as:
- When to rescue and when to not.
- When to push and when to restrain yourself.
- How to keep your faith when your child seems to be abandoning it.
- How to forgive yourself for the mistakes you made in parenting along the way.
- How to move into an adult/adult relationship with this amazing person you have raised.
Susan Vogt is a speaker, author of five books, and former editor of the Journal of the National Association of Catholic Family Life Ministers. For over 30 years, Susan has worked in family ministry for the Catholic Church. Susan and her husband have worked with ecumenical and social justice organizations including Parenting for Peace and Justice. Susan is married, has four children, and lives in Covington, Kentucky.
